美文网首页
tabaritem 图片显示与实际图片不符 - iOS

tabaritem 图片显示与实际图片不符 - iOS

作者: HAKA | 来源:发表于2017-12-08 16:46 被阅读9次

tabbar图片设置一般默认自动渲染 这样颜色会有出入
修改方法
1 改成使用原始图片 简单粗暴


image.png

2 代码设置

    UIViewController *vc=[[UIViewController alloc]init];
vc.view.backgroundColor=[UIColor redColor];
vc.tabBarItem.title=@"发现";
vc.tabBarItem.image=[UIImage imageNamed:@"tabBar_find_icon"];
UIImage *image=[UIImage imageNamed:@"tabBar_find_click_icon"];
//    不让tabbar底部有渲染的关键代码
 image=[image imageWithRenderingMode:UIImageRenderingModeAlwaysOriginal];
vc.tabBarItem.selectedImage=image;

相关文章

网友评论

      本文标题:tabaritem 图片显示与实际图片不符 - iOS

      本文链接:https://www.haomeiwen.com/subject/ywoeixtx.html